Climb for a Cure 2013: Kilimanjaro

Story

First of all, this is a personal challenge.  Kilimanjaro is going to be tough, 7 days of trekking (mostly above 3700m altitude), temperatures down to 15 below freezing, and not to forget almost 4000 metres worth of uphill (and back down again – my knees aren’t looking forward to that!).  Hopefully the views at the top of the highest mountain in Africa (5895m) will make it all worthwhile.

But even if altitude sickness spoils my walk or the weather spoils my views, there is a more important challenge to be faced.  Cancer affects so many people directly or indirectly, and I believe the best way to reduce the suffering is from research and finding better methods for detection and treatment.  So the real challenge for all of us is to see if we can make a difference by helping the Cure Cancer Australia Foundation. Whether it is that big breakthrough that might save thousands of lives tomorrow, or just another small piece in the jigsaw puzzle of our knowledge, there are talented researchers out there that need our support to help make a difference.
